Output e385307ab152740d9f1346a2716df9d348bd5404f7800aef2c1127295d79aa35:0

value
26928863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e57cd5f675b25fd1b60cf2853bdaf8b6d8a45c0 OP_EQUAL
address
MGVzw4w7AS7i6k7BwoyorEH8u2hyj89o1u
transaction
e385307ab152740d9f1346a2716df9d348bd5404f7800aef2c1127295d79aa35
spent
true